Self-employed mortgage criteria. As with any mortgage application, you’ll need to provide some documents to the lender. These include: ID – such as a passport. Proof of address. Bank details. If you’re self-employed, you might also need to provide: Two years’ evidence of a regular income and account statements. While the exact definition varies by mortgage lender, in very simple terms you'll generally be considered 'self-employed' if you own at least 20-25% of a business whose proceeds make up your primary income. In reality though, there are several ways of working for yourself.

NatWest Bank Self-Employed Lending Criteria. NatWest Bank’s self-employed lending criteria works in a similar way to Barclays’. Two years’ accounts is their prerequisite evidence. And, yes: they’ll use post-corporation tax net profits to work out affordability. But only if the director is a 100% shareholder in the Limited Company.

A mortgage lender will consider you self-employed if you own more than 20 to 25% of a business from which you earn your main income. But when it comes to getting a mortgage, being self ...Bank Statement Home Loan Requirements – Most bank statement lenders require you to supply 12-24 months’ worth of bank statements to use as income verification. For personal bank accounts, they use 100% of the average. For business accounts, they will sometimes use 50% of the average. Instead, they examine your business’s bank statements (usually 12...Deposit – The bigger the deposit and the lower the loan to value the more chance of getting a 1 year self employed mortgage agreed. The lender wants to reduce risk and the easiest way for them to do this is with a bigger deposit. For example, say year one the business income is $80,000 and year two $83,000. The income used for qualifying purposes is $80,000 + $83,000 = $163,000 — then divided by 24. That shows a monthly income of $6,791 per month. Declining self-employed income.
